I've been to Park Place a few times. Its actually really nice. It may be "faux", as faux as the Plaza, but its still a pleasant walkable experience. The problem of course, is that you have to get in your car and drive there just to walk around. And the nearby Town Center is still a huge lagoon of parking. In fact, it kinda overshadows Park Place - you don't even really know Park Place is there, its kinda tucked away in back.

If they are going to have developments in the 'burbs, I'd much rather have this kind of design.
